Get Back to Painless Mornings

Stop Waking Up With Back Pain

Back pain can leave you twisting and turning in the morning. There have been periods of time when I have awakened with a painful and sore back that forces me to wake up earlier than I would want to. This back pain goes away when I usually get up and start moving, though I miss the extra hour of sleep that I would have had if the back pain didn’t keep waking me up. Being fed up with the pain in my back, I set out to find remedies for the annoying back pain.

The first thing I did was look for any natural heat or hydrotherapy remedies. I found a back pad that’s meant to warm your bedsheets and sooth your back all night long. Another intriguing product I found that could offer pain relief was the air belt massager.

As I furthered my research, I discovered that many sufferers of back pain have changed their pillow and their mattress. By getting mattresses and pillows designed to support the neck and back, you can remove the nightly strain that is put on your back while sleeping.

Besides preventive measures, there are plenty of exercises I discovered that can ease back pain in the morning. The following exercises you can perform to relief back pain are:

  • Lie on your stomach and push your chest upward while keeping your waist on the ground, stretching your back
  • Lie on your face with your arms at your side for a while in the morning to give your spine time to decompress
  • Put a pillow under your abdomen to give support for your lower back when lying face down
  • Lie on your back, put a pillow under your shoulders, and stretch both arms out wide to both sides.

Also, general exercise is great for preventing back pain. By keeping your back and abdomen muscles strong and fit, you can have a back that is strong enough to resist the strain and pain that you get from lying in unnatural sleeping positions at night.
